Overview

Immerse yourself in the extraordinary world of Carl Jung, one of the most influential pioneers of modern psychology. Through a compelling narrative, this book traces the unique journey of a man who revolutionised our understanding of the human psyche. His story unfolds from his earliest experiences in Swiss childhood to the profound explorations of the unconscious that characterised his professional life. In an engaging narrative style, the book reveals the crucial moments that shaped his thinking: from his early years as a psychiatrist at the Burghölzli, through his complex relationship with Sigmund Freud, to his groundbreaking theories on archetypes and the collective unconscious. You will discover a previously unseen Jung through his personal experiences, his travels, and the profound reflections that gave rise to revolutionary concepts such as individuation and synchronicity. The book explores his fascination with alchemy, symbolism, and spirituality, elements he uniquely integrated into modern psychology. Little-known aspects of his private life, research and clinical work are revealed, offering an intimate look at how his personal experiences influenced his revolutionary theories. A narrative that skillfully weaves together Jung's human and professional dimensions, showing how his insights continue to influence our understanding of the human mind today.
